So we're happy he's willing to have us buy a few things from him in bulk so we can offer them at a smaller size to all of you!Here's what Ken says about 'Big Hip':"Selected from Apple Rose, Rosa villosa [sometimes still called Rosa pomifera], 'Big Hip' has produced the most fruit in the smallest amount of plant. Even small 1 ft tall plants can be packed with fruit. Best in full sun in exposed sites. Thorny but not overly dangerous either
